The vegan breakfast options are particularly noteworthy; the Vegan Burritos are a hearty two-soft-tortilla delight filled with black beans, scrambled tofu, and creamy avocado, showcasing the comforting flavors of breakfast staples without sacrificing health. At just US$10.00, it’s a steal!
Another standout dish is the Vegan Chilaquiles Bowl. This flavorful creation brings together corn tortillas, black beans, and nopalitos cloaked in a zesty salsa. Topped with vegan cheese and avocado, it's a refreshing take on a classic, priced at US$11.00. It encapsulates the spirit of Greens & Lemons—where tradition meets innovation.
Moving to the appetizers, the Beet Carpaccio is an artistic masterpiece. This vegetarian dish features finely sliced beets adorned with pistachios, cilantro, and tzatziki, served alongside crispy tostadas. Priced at US$15.00, it tempts the palate with its vibrant colors and texture, making it a perfect prelude to your meal.
For seafood lovers, the Salmon Ceviche and Green Fish Ceviche are tantalizing choices. Each ceviche is a refreshing burst of flavor, enhanced with mango, pico de gallo, and avocado, or crisp cod dressed in zesty goodness, respectively. At US$7.99 each, they offer a taste of the coast right in the heart of Texas.
